THE PRIMARY SIDE EFFECTS OF MONKEYPOX

 

Before we get onto inoculations, here's a fast update on the illness.

 

"Monkeypox causes a trademark rash, alongside fundamental side effects including fevers, chills, and myalgias [aches and pains]," states Dr. Mireya Wessolossky, irresistible infection trained professional and academic partner at UMass Memorial Medical Center. "The skin emission ordinarily starts inside one to four days following fever beginning and go on for a little while. Instances of rash without fever have [also] been accounted for."

 

Though COVID-19 has brought about numerous fatalities, that's what labs noticed "luckily, passings from monkeypox are very interesting." The CDC says Trusted Source the individuals who are pregnant or breastfeeding, with debilitated insusceptible frameworks, who have a background marked by dermatitis or are younger than eight, are at a more serious gamble of difficult sickness.

TREATMENT CHOICES

 

While not authoritatively endorsed for monkeypox, the antiviral medicine Tecovirimat Trusted Source, or TPOXX, has been utilized in weak populaces who have contracted monkeypox, including kids.

 

It has been accounted for that the two kids who have tried positive for monkeypox are presently being treated with TPOXX.

 

Despite having monkeypox, Rochelle Walensky, Director of the CDC, takes note that "the kids are getting along admirably," in a live meeting on July 22.

 

Albeit these drugs are accessible for use in kids and young people, Ross says they are for those with "serious sickness or a fundamental ailment that seriously endangers them for extreme illness."
